Components that do not require an external power source to operate and cannot introduce net energy.
Capacitors function like temporary miniature batteries. They store electrical energy in an electric field and release it when needed. They are widely used for smoothing voltage fluctuations and filtering signals.

Passive components cannot introduce net energy into a circuit. They rely on the electrical power already available to attenuate, store, or filter signals. Resistors, Capacitors, Inductors. Active Components
